The Digital Playground: The Role and Impact of "Driveu7" Platforms
In the modern educational landscape, the intersection of technology and leisure has given rise to a unique digital phenomenon: the unblocked games site. Platforms such as Driveu7 have become household names among students, serving as a gateway to entertainment within highly regulated network environments. While often viewed by administrators as a challenge to productivity, these platforms represent a complex shift in how digital natives navigate the boundaries of institutional control and personal autonomy.
The Evolution of AccessThe primary appeal of Driveu7 lies in its accessibility. Most educational institutions employ sophisticated firewalls to restrict access to commercial gaming websites to ensure students remain focused on their academic tasks. However, Driveu7 utilizes hosting services like Google Sites or dedicated unblocked servers to bypass these filters. This "cat-and-mouse" game between network administrators and site creators has turned these platforms into a resilient part of the school day, offering everything from classic arcade titles to modern physics-based puzzles.
Leisure as a Cognitive BreakWhile the distraction factor is undeniable, some argue that these platforms provide necessary "cognitive breaks" in an increasingly high-pressure academic world. Short bursts of gameplay on sites like Driveu7 can offer a momentary escape, allowing students to return to their studies with renewed focus. Games found on these sites, such as Slope or Retro Bowl, often require quick reflexes and strategic thinking, providing a different form of mental engagement than traditional coursework.
The Ethics of Digital CitizenshipThe existence of Driveu7 also raises important questions about digital citizenship and ethics. By seeking out "unblocked" content, students are actively learning to navigate and circumvent digital boundaries. While this demonstrates a high degree of technical literacy, it also challenges the authority of the institution. It prompts a broader discussion on whether the focus should be on stricter prohibition or on teaching students the self-regulation skills necessary to balance work and play in an increasingly connected world.
ConclusionDriveu7 is more than just a collection of games; it is a symbol of the digital age’s tension between restriction and freedom. As long as there are filters, there will be platforms designed to bypass them. The enduring popularity of such sites suggests that rather than viewing them solely as obstacles to education, they should be understood as a reflection of the modern student's desire for agency in their digital lives. DriveU7 is a prominent online platform primarily known as a hub for unblocked games, offering students and casual gamers a way to access entertainment in restricted environments like schools or workplaces. By hosting a diverse library of browser-based titles, the site has carved out a niche within the "Unbanned G+" and "Classroom 6x" gaming communities. What is DriveU7?
At its core, DriveU7 serves as a mirror and repository for popular web-based games. It is part of a larger ecosystem of sites—often associated with names like Unblocked Games 66 EZ and Unblocked Games 76—designed to bypass network filters. The platform's appeal lies in its simplicity:
Instant Play: No downloads or installations are required, as games run directly in the browser.
High Performance: It utilizes private, fast-speed servers to ensure low latency, which is critical for action-heavy titles.
Accessibility: The site is specifically optimized to remain accessible even when standard gaming domains are blocked by school or corporate firewalls. Popular Content on DriveU7
The platform hosts a wide variety of genres, often mirroring content found on repositories like 3kh0 and other unblocked networks. Users typically find:
Action & Arcade: High-energy games that provide quick sessions between classes.
Puzzle & Strategy: Games that are often viewed as more "educational," making them less likely to trigger strict administrative bans.
Multiplayer Classics: Simple .io games and competitive titles that allow for local or online play. Why It Matters to the Gaming Community
For many users, sites like DriveU7 represent more than just a distraction; they are a vital part of "digital recess." By maintaining a network of unblocked mirrors, DriveU7.com ensures that popular titles remain available regardless of local network restrictions. The community surrounding these sites often collaborates on platforms like GitHub to share the latest working links and technical workarounds to keep the "Unbanned G+" spirit alive. The Yangwang U7 is a "flagship" electric sedan designed to compete in the ultra-luxury segment against models like the BMW i7 and Mercedes-Benz EQS. Performance and Handling Advanced Suspension
: It utilizes a specialized suspension system that has been noted for its ability to absorb large potholes similarly to BMW M series cars while remaining tighter than standard luxury sedans like the i7. DiSus-Z System "Driveu7" refers to a specific website—often hosted on
: The car features the "DiSus-Z" intelligent hydraulic body control system, which allows the vehicle to react to bumps in milliseconds. Rear-Wheel Steering
: The U7 is equipped with highly tuned rear-wheel steering that allows for extreme turning sensations, often described as an "almost circular" turning effect. Design and Aerodynamics
The vehicle is designed with a heavy focus on aerodynamic efficiency to maximize range and performance.
It features a low-slung, aggressive profile typical of high-performance electric sedans. Driving Experience
Reviewers have noted that the car can feel "strange" due to the high level of computer-assisted handling, sometimes making it feel as though the car isn't "fully obeying" traditional mechanical inputs because the AI and hydraulics are compensating for road conditions so rapidly.
Compared to competitors like the BMW i7, it generally exhibits less "wobble" over bumps but has slightly higher interior noise levels. Other Possible Interpretations of "Driveu7"
